The blue morpho butterfly plays a role in pollination as it feeds on nectar from flowers, aiding in the reproduction of plants. Additionally, they are prey for various predators, contributing to the food web's balance. Overall, the presence of blue morpho butterflies adds to the biodiversity and health of the ecosystem.

Great blue herons play an important role in their ecosystem as top predators, helping to control populations of fish, frogs, and other small animals. They also contribute to nutrient cycling by redistributing nutrients through their droppings. Additionally, their presence can indicate the health of wetland habitats where they often reside.

The brown butterfly with blue spots plays a significant role in the ecosystem as a pollinator. By visiting flowers to feed on nectar, it helps in the process of pollination, which is essential for the reproduction of many plant species. This butterfly also serves as a food source for other animals, contributing to the overall biodiversity of the ecosystem.
